The annualized inflation of the euro zone slowed to 2.2% in March, according to estimates released this 3rd (1st.br.2025) by . The fall was 0.1 percentage point compared to February, when it was 2.3%. The service sectors (3.4%), food, alcohol and tobacco (2.9%), non-energetic industrial goods (0.6%) and energy (-0.7%) pulled the fall. France (0.9%), Luxembourg (1.5%), and Ireland (1.8%) recorded the lowest annualized inflations so far. Slovakia (4.3%), Estonia (4.3%) and Croatia (4.3%), the largest.
